Story Plot

In the dark and turbulent landscape of 15th-century Wallachia, "Vlad: The Blood and the Cross" follows the storied life of Vlad the Impaler, a nobleman whose fierce resolve and brutal tactics earned him both fear and reverence. Driven by a deep-seated desire to protect his homeland from the encroaching Ottoman Empire and to avenge the death of his family, Vlad’s journey is one of relentless warfare, strategic cunning, and internal torment. As he rises to power, his ruthless methods—impaling his enemies to instill fear and maintain order—become legendary, turning him into a figure of both terror and awe. The film explores Vlad’s complex relationships, particularly with his brother Radu, whose contrasting path of diplomacy and betrayal creates a poignant dichotomy. His love for Queen Mircea and the struggles with his own humanity and faith further deepen the narrative. As Vlad’s grip on power tightens, he faces relentless enemies and haunting visions of his past, leading to a climactic battle that will define his legacy and challenge the very essence of his soul. Through breathtaking visuals and a haunting score, "Vlad: The Blood and the Cross" paints a vivid portrait of a man torn between his brutal methods and his quest for redemption.
